    Whiting Petroleum Corporation WLL has become the first oil and gas sector casualty of the current slump in crude demand in the wake of the coronavirus or Covid-19 global pandemic, and the price war between producers triggered by Saudi Arabia and Russia. Early on Wednesday (April 1), Denver, Colorado, U.S.–headquartered Whiting announced it had fil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ection in the Bankruptcy Court for the Southern District of Texas, prompting a suspension of its shares (NYSE:WLL) on the New York Stock Exchange.     The Treasury announced late Wednesday that Social Security beneficiaries who typically do not file a tax return will automatically get the $1,200 payment. The announcement is a reversal from earlier in the week when the Internal Revenue Service said everyone would need to file some sort of tax return in order to qualify for the payments. Democrats and some Republicans criticized the IRS for requiring so many extra hurdles for this vulnerable population to get aid when the government already has their information on file.     MILAN—In the town of Coccaglio, an hour’s drive east of here, the local nursing home lost over a third of its residents in March. None of the 24 people who died there were tested for the new coronavirus. Nor were the 38 people who died in another nursing home in the nearby town of Lodi. These aren’t isolated incidents. Italy’s official death toll from the virus stands at 13,155, the most of any country in the world.
